Auctioneers Notes: The TR3 is the rugged British Sports car of the fifties. All youngsters wanted one. 2 lit engine, 95 BHP light body, cut away doors, wind in your hair and a great roar from the exhaust. Top speed well over the ton and very good performance and this car benefits from overdrive giving you 6 forward ratios. This car has been in the vendor’s family since 2007, he acquired it from his brother-in-law in 2012 and the car was then SORNed. The history file is not vast, we have a number of MOT’s the earliest one dated August ’77 which indicates that the car has only covered 6554 miles in 42 years. You have to ask,could the mileage on the speedometer 93788 be correct. There are a number of invoices for the re-trimming of the interior, new hood and side screens plus other work. This cracking little car is very useable as it is, the body work was possibly restored many years ago and could now benefit from a little TLC. It is worth noting that the number plate is original and has been valued at £2,500. I like this car – may be viewed by appointment
